Vecmap tracks the Asian bush mosquito

Friday, August 17, 2012 - 10:30 in Psychology & Sociology

Under the watchful eye of ESA’s Vecmap initiative, the Asian bush mosquito is about to get bitten in Belgium. First observed in Belgium in 2002, the Asian bush mosquito can spread viruses such as Chikungunya, Dengue, and West Nile.
